021-64886750

  • 实时目标机

    Simulink模型库

    Demo套件

info@yisuworld.com

网站首页    SG场景和方案    用于嵌入式使用和批量测试的实时系统
image-20200330205929-1

用于嵌入式使用和批量测试的实时系统

利用实时目标机作为嵌入式控制器是非常节省成本的,特别是对于小批量到中等批量的情况:

  • 硬件是现成可用的
  • 实时独立的可执行应用程序可以从Simulink模型自动创建并在几秒钟内在系统上运行
  • 现成的通信协议支持,如I2C、I2C、串行、CAN、EtherCAT等
  • 保证确定的采样率要求
  • 组件长期可用
  • CE和FCC合规
  • 使用Simulink Real-Time和MATLAB App Designer,C/C++或.NET APIs,快速构建用户接口

定制的实时目标机和I/O模块,可为您的项目特定的需要进行优化,最低起订数量为10个。

 

  常见应用  

  • 用作医疗、电子、半导体、机器人或过程自动化机械和设备的小批量到中等批量的嵌入式控制器
  • 车辆、无人机或机器人的批量测试
  • 展示用控制器

 

  性能  

硬件

  • 一系列现成的或定制的实时目标机,可配置Intel Celeron CPU及至Core i7 CPU,可移动使用,或可安装在机架和机柜内使用
  • 超过200个现成的I/O模块,定制的I/O模块通常可按10个数量起生产
  • 灵活的I/O配置,适用于具有可变的或变化的I/O和协议要求的控制系统
  • 大多数组件可以保证7年以上的长期可用性
  • 保证确定性行为
  • CE/FCC/RoHS/SEMI合规。可提供用于完整系统的附加认证服务。

软件

  • 从MATLAB和Simulink设计到在实时目标机上实现嵌入控制设计的快捷路径
  • 实时应用程序在任意多的实时目标机上免版税独立运行。不需要Simulink许可证
  • 使用Simulink Real-Time Explorer或Simulink Real-Time C/ C++或.NET APIs快速构建独立的图形用户接口
  • 确保与MathWorks软件未来版本的兼容性

 

  收益  

节约成本、降低风险

  • 充分利用现成的软件和硬件组件,保证与您的Simulink设计一起工作,并满足您的项目特定需求
  • 在软件实现、硬件设计和认证方面节省成本,并从长期可用性中获益
  • 具有可以在几秒钟内将更新后的控制实现加载到实时目标机器上的灵活性

缩短上市时间

  • 在几天内就可以在充当嵌入式控制器的实时目标机上,快速创建、构建、实现和运行控制设计
  • 不需要经历传统的耗时的硬件和软件设计过程,传统流程通常需要几个月的时间并引入大量的成本

 

  比较:实时系统充当控制器vs 真实的嵌入式控制器  

标准

实时目标价充当控制器

自行开发的真实嵌入式控制器

运行通过Simulink创建的算法所需的时间

几秒钟

几小时到几周,可能需要极其耗时的手写代码

软件变更的影响

只需简单地更新Simulink设计,然后自动重新生成应用并下载到实时目标机。使用Simulink外部模式、GUI或者自动化脚本实时测试。

实现和测试软件设计变更非常耗时。

硬件需求变更的影响

实时目标机可以在任何时候使用额外的I/O进行扩展。

可能需要昂贵且耗时地重新设计硬件。

内部需求管理和文档编制

Simulink模型对于新的团队成员很容易理解,可自动生成文档。

如果没有精心维护的文档,团队变化可能会对设计知识产生重大影响。

设计缺陷的早期检测

强大的实时测试和数据记录功能,可以尽早发现bug

调试的可能性是受限的,而且常常很耗时。

保证满足确定性的实时采样率和频率

在将控制器配置与项目特定需求相匹配方面,Speedgoat拥有丰富的经验。

极难预测,可能需要多次的软件和硬件设计迭代。

供应链管理、长期可用性和交货时间

外购完整的控制器简化了采购流程,Speedgoat的库存管理服务缩短了交货时间。大多数组件通常可使用7年以上。

搜索、采购和管理大量组件的可用性可能非常耗时。集成和测试替换组件可能是一个漫长的过程。

 

 

浏览量:0

技术文档